Abstract

The nineteenth century was marked by the process of immigration of Europeans to Brazil. The Province of São Paulo was the destination of many immigrants, both to the coffee-producing farms located inland and to the potentialities of its capital. The hospitality concept allows us to follow the interaction between the visitor and the city, trajectories in search of better placements in the labor market, possibilities for accommodation, food and leisure, without losing sight of its commercial initiatives, circulation By different spaces and social groups. This article aims to analyze some situations experienced by immigrants who came in search of work and the hospitality that welcomed them in the mid - nineteenth century.
